What if your next career move isn't about finding the perfect job—but finally becoming the most unapologetic version of yourself?
Executive coach Jennifer Speciale joins host Amy Schutte for a raw conversation about career reinvention, owning your story, and stepping into your power without apologizing for it.
Jennifer opens up about her own pivots: moving to Italy, realizing she was massively underutilized, and rebuilding her career from scratch with clarity and zero regrets. Now she helps executives, emerging leaders, and anyone feeling stuck turn their experience into visibility, confidence, and intentional next moves.
If you're navigating a transition, craving more meaning at work, or struggling to tell your story as a leader—this episode will give you the tools, the permission, and the push you need.
What we cover:
- How to spot when you're being underutilized (and what to actually do about it)
- The mindset shifts that help leaders stop shrinking and start owning their space
- Why storytelling isn't fluffy—it's essential for career growth and getting noticed
- How to identify the wins, metrics, and moments that make you stand out
- What career pivots really require (for entrepreneurs and executives)
- How to prep for your next level before you're ready
- Why so many women leave the workforce mid-career—and how to come back stronger
- The art of taking credit, being visible, and ditching the self-minimizing habit
